Drake breaks Apple Music record with more than 60 songs on the streaming charts Canadian hitmaker Drake has added yet another jaw-dropping achievement to his already stacked resume.

The rap titan has officially become the first artist ever to have more than 60 songs charting simultaneously on U.S. Apple Music.

This feat is fuelled by the explosive arrival of his surprise triple album drop: ‘Iceman,’ ‘Maid of Honour’ and ‘Habiti.’ Collectively spanning over 40 tracks, the ambitious rollout has completely dominated streaming conversation, with every song from the three projects.

‘Iceman’ alone delivered 18 tracks, while ‘Maid of Honour’ offered 14 tracks and ‘Habiti’ 11 tracks.

With all three albums currently sitting atop Apple Music’s album rankings, Drizzy is making one thing clear; he’s still running the game.
